About

Dr. Brian Sperber is a dermatologist practicing in Colorado Springs, CO. Dr. Sperber specializes in skin care. Dermatologists evaluate and manage both common and uncommon skin conditions. These conditions include acne, psoriasis, warts, skin infections, atopic dermatitis, herpes simplex and more. Dermatologists are also experts in more complex skin diseases like impetigo, hidradenitis and milaria. Dr. Sperber diagnoses skin problems and develops unique treatments plans for each individual patient.
